Results, order, filter

U-Haul Careers Hitch Installer Jobs in Garner, NC

  • Hitch Installer

    U-Haul - Garner, North Carolina
    ... Location: 1702 Mechanical Blvd, Garner, North Carolina 27529 United States of America ...